1.1查看容器网络 1.2创建容器网络 1.3 删除容器网络 1.4 容器网络详细信息 1.5 配置容器网络 1.6 断开容器网络连接 二、none网络 三、host网络 四、bridge网络 五、container网络 六、容器连接外部网络 七、多节点网络 7.1创建Overlay网络 7.2创建Macvlan网络 一、容器网络管理 容器网络主要用于容器和容器之间、容器与外...
复制#查看当前运行的容器root@host103 ~]# docker psCON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ES#查看当前所有容器[root@host103 ~]# docker ps -aCON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ES 9fc8616471fd nginx:latest"/docker-entrypoint.…"9minutes ago Created frosty_shockley#查看当前...
bridge模式是docker的默认网络模式,不写--network参数,就是bridge模式。使用docker run -p时,docker实际是在iptables做了DNAT规则,实现端口转发功能。可以使用iptables -t nat -vnL查看。bridge模式如下图所示:假设上图的docker2中运行了一个nginx,大家来想几个问题:同主机间两个容器间是否可以直接通信?比如在docker...
docker容器的网关ip地址也是这个ip。docker容器: 首先我要说一个现象,我们开启一个docker容器,ifconfig便会多出一个东西: 注:这里我开了两台docker容器: 注:veth中文名字叫虚拟网卡设备,它是成对的,启动了容器后,一个在宿主机一端,名叫vethxxxx,一个在docker容器里名叫eth0(这个名字是固定的) 2、如下为桥接...
要查看Docker容器的网络状态,你可以按照以下步骤进行操作: 1. 列出所有正在运行的Docker容器 首先,使用以下命令列出所有正在运行的Docker容器: bash docker ps 该命令将显示所有正在运行的容器的容器ID、名称、命令、创建时间、状态、端口以及名称。 2. 选择要查看网络状态的特定容器 从列出的容器中,选择一个你想要查...
2.2 查看docker网络类型 [root@docker01 ~]# docker inspect 82b8143418db|grep -wi -A 1 networks "Networks": { "bridge": { # 这就是容器默认使用的网络类型 3. 容器互联 # 默认情况下,容器启动后,容器内部可以与其他容器进行通讯,但是必须要知道对方的IP地址,而容器每次启动时,分配的IP地址都不一样。
通过`docker inspect` 命令或 `docker network inspect` 命令,我们可以轻松地查看Docker容器所使用的网络模式,从而更好地理解容器之间的通信方式和网络配置。了解不同的网络模式的特点和适用场景,有助于我们更好地设计和管理Docker容器的网络架构,提高应用程序的性能和可靠性。
使用docker ps -a命令来查看所有容器的状态,包括正在运行和已停止的容器。 docker ps -a 复制代码 使用docker inspect <容器ID或容器名称>命令来查看特定容器的详细信息,包括状态、配置、网络设置等。 docker inspect <容器ID或容器名称> 复制代码 通过以上命令,你可以查看Docker容器的状态并了解容器的运行情况。 0...
1.2 查看容器状态 查看正在运行的容器: docker ps 查看所有容器(包括停止的): docker ps -a 查看容器详细信息: docker inspect <容器名或ID> 1.3 进入容器 进入正在运行的容器: docker exec -it <容器名或ID> /bin/bash 2. 镜像操作命令 2.1 拉取和推送镜像 ...
check-docker-connection 主要用于监控 Docker 容器的网络连接情况。它可以显示指定容器的网络连接状态,包括 TCP 和 UDP 连接的数量。用户可以通过容器 ID 或名称来指定要监控的容器,或者指定显示连接数最多的前 N 个容器。输出结果以表格形式展示,方便用户查看。check-docker-connection 主要功能包括:列出指定容器的...